dc.description.abstract This text book is edited for one of the manuals for strengthening the exisitng operation and maintenance framework for rural water supply system. It is expected that officers have to utilise the text book when they have a plan to train extension workers as TOT2. The aim of the rehabilitation works is to ensure that previous investment is not written off but effectively utilised by maximizing the well performance and incorporating the existing boreholes into the community-based maintenance system. All the boreholes which are rehabilitated should be incorporated into community monitoring structure then the pumps must be replaced by Afridev hand pumps. The rehabilitated boreholes should be fully operational and maintenance should be done by the community tehmselves. en_US
